Uzbekistan and South Korea sign agreement on mutual cooperation in implementation of health insurance system

Tashkent, Uzbekistan (UzDaily.com) -- The Ministry of Health of Uzbekistan and the National Health Insurance Service of the Republic of Korea signed an agreement on mutual cooperation in the implementation of the health insurance system in Uzbekistan.
The document was signed in the framework of the meeting of the Minister of Health of Uzbekistan Alisher Shadmanov with a delegation led by the President of the National Health Insurance Service of the Republic of Korea, Kim Young Ik.
Alisher Shadmanov noted that the draft Concept on development of the health care sector until 2025 places special emphasis on health insurance.
The minister stressed that Uzbekistan, starting in 2021, will be gradually introducing a medical insurance system. The Uzbek side expressed interest in studying the health insurance system of the Republic of Korea.
